About the Ankara Wax Print Fabric

The African wax print used in the Prince Revival set is produced through a batik-inspired resist-dyeing process with origins in West African textile traditions, carried through decades of cultural production across Nigeria, Ghana, and Côte d'Ivoire. The bold color-blocked 80s palette was not chosen arbitrarily. It references a specific era of Black cultural expression in fashion, music, and visual art, when color was a political act as much as an aesthetic one. ASAKE-OGE, a brand with roots in Yoruba design culture and a three-generation craft legacy, brings that reference forward into a 2026 silhouette without diluting what made the original era significant. Fabric and Care

Fabric: 100% premium cotton African wax print (Ankara); medium weight with structured drape and excellent breathability. Dry clean recommended to preserve print vibrancy and garment structure. Cold hand wash separately if dry cleaning is not available. Do not bleach. Iron on medium heat, inside out only. Do not tumble dry.
